Considering a move from Thailand to Bulgaria? Here's how the two compare on cost, climate, safety, and more.

If you moved from Thailand to Bulgaria, you would find that Bulgaria is 14.7% more expensive than Thailand overall. A THB2,519,732 salary in Thailand would need to be roughly BGN129,053 in Bulgaria to maintain the same lifestyle, and you’d need to navigate life in Bulgarian. You’ll also switch from driving on the left to the right. Expect a noticeable climate shift — Sofia averages 59°F vs 91°F in Bangkok, making it significantly cooler.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it cheaper to live in Bulgaria than Thailand?

Bulgaria and Thailand are within a few percent on overall cost, though specific items in specific cities can swing either way.

How much money do I need to move to Bulgaria?

Budget about BGN32,263 for 3 months in Bulgaria (based on a THB2,519,732 comparable annual salary), then add the one-off costs: flights, shipping, a rental deposit, and visa fees.

Can I work remotely from Bulgaria?

Connectivity is usually fine (Bulgaria: 35.2 fixed broadband per 100). What actually decides it is legal: does Bulgaria offer a digital nomad visa, will your employer permit overseas work, and where are you tax-resident?

Is Bulgaria safe for expats?

Bulgaria performs significantly better than Thailand across all safety metrics. The homicide rate in Bulgaria is 1.1 per 100,000 people, compared to 4.8 in Thailand. About 86% of people in Bulgaria feel safe walking alone at night.

How is healthcare in Bulgaria compared to Thailand?

Thailand generally does better on health & wellbeing, though Bulgaria leads in doctors per 10,000 people. There are 49.0 doctors per 10,000 people in Bulgaria, compared to 9.3 in Thailand. Bulgaria scores 73 on the WHO universal health coverage index (Thailand: 82).

What's the weather like in Bulgaria compared to Thailand?

The average high temperature in Sofia is 59°F, compared to 91°F in Bangkok. Sofia receives around 22.5 in of rainfall per year, while Bangkok gets 59.0 in.

What language do they speak in Bulgaria?

The official language in Bulgaria is Bulgarian. In Thailand, the official language is Thai.
